During a speech in Lancaster County with the Pennsylvania Chiefs of Police Association, Governor Ed Rendell (D) once again tried to rally support to pass legislation restricting our Second Amendment rights.
Governor Rendell is urging law enforcement to join in his efforts to pass his agenda for the legislative session this fall in Harrisburg which includes limiting firearm purchases to one-gun-a-month as well as changing state preemption laws to allow local municipalities to pass their own laws.
